Marianne Slivkova is Director, Legal, Commercial at Acorda Therapeutics. She is primarily responsible for providing legal advice on legal risk, interpretation of FDA advertising regulations, PDMA, healthcare fraud and abuse, product liability, privacy, antitrust statutes and regulations, as well as other federal and state laws, and company policies and procedures to U.S. marketing, sales and medical management, as well as advising on ex-US issues. Prior to joining Acorda, Ms. Slivkova was Senior Corporate Counsel at BMS, and during 2012, she served as the interim head of BMS’s Japanese legal department in Tokyo. Before becoming an in-house attorney, Ms. Slivkova was a Senior Litigation Associate at Moses & Singer in New York City, and at Dewey Ballantine LLP. Ms. Slivkova holds a Master’s of Public Health from the Harvard School of Public Health, a Juris Doctor degree from New York University School of Law, and a Bachelor’s Degree from Columbia College, Columbia University.
